Leslie Mealer, a 38-year-old woman from Fayette, Alabama, was tragically murdered on June 7, 2003, in what authorities later described as a brutal and senseless killing. Mealer was found deceased at her residence, having suffered severe injuries. The nature of her death quickly led investigators to suspect foul play, and they soon identified multiple signs of violence at the crime scene. Initial reports indicated that she had been beaten and possibly stabbed, but the exact cause of death was not
...Read More